Description:
Manuscript used for contemplation and study and is a treatise on logic dealing with inference from the Nyāya school of Hindu philosophy. Manuscript ends with a mantra in praise of the Hindu deity Rāma written in Telugu script.

Notes:
Title from colophon (f. 17v).; Written in 17-19 lines per leaf.; 15 leaves foliated 3-17, upper left, upper right, and lower right verso.; Colophon: iti śrīkeśavamiśravitātarkaparibhāṣā saṃpūrṇe // śrīgurūdevadatta // [?] rāmāya namaḥ (f. 17v).; Mistakes blacked out; some corrections and additions in margins; significant syllables, words, or phrases highlighted in red throughout; vertical margins marked with double black line.; In Sanskrit (Devanāgarī and Telugu)
